The Murder of Odin Lloyd: Unpacking the Evidence

The murder of Odin Lloyd, a semi-professional football player and acquaintance of Hernandez, is at the heart of this case. Lloyd was found dead in an industrial park near Hernandez's North Attleborough, Massachusetts, home on June 17, 2013. The crime scene photos from this location are particularly disturbing, depicting the state in which Lloyd's body was discovered. These images, while difficult to view, provide crucial insight into the circumstances of his death. The photos reveal the location of the body, the presence of shell casings, and other evidence that would ultimately link Hernandez to the crime. Forensic experts meticulously documented the scene, taking measurements, collecting samples, and capturing images from various angles. This meticulous approach is essential to ensure that no detail is overlooked and that the evidence is preserved for analysis. The shell casings found at the scene, for example, were later matched to a firearm that Hernandez had been seen with, providing a critical piece of the puzzle.

Beyond the immediate vicinity of Lloyd's body, the crime scene photos also extended to other locations connected to Hernandez, including his home and vehicles. These images revealed additional evidence, such as ammunition, clothing, and other items that further implicated him in the crime. The photos taken at Hernandez's home, for instance, showed the presence of a similar caliber ammunition to that used in the shooting. This evidence, combined with other forensic findings and witness testimony, helped to build a compelling case against Hernandez. The investigation also focused on Hernandez's vehicle, a silver Nissan Altima, which was captured on surveillance footage near the scene of the crime. Crime scene photos of the vehicle revealed evidence suggesting it had been cleaned extensively, potentially in an attempt to remove evidence. This attempt to conceal evidence further strengthened the prosecution's case, suggesting a consciousness of guilt on Hernandez's part. The Significance of Forensic Analysis

Forensic analysis is the scientific backbone of any criminal investigation, and in the Aaron Hernandez case, it played a pivotal role in piecing together the events surrounding Odin Lloyd's murder. The crime scene photos served as a crucial reference for forensic experts, allowing them to analyze the evidence in its original context. Blood spatter patterns, for example, can reveal the position of the victim and the assailant during the commission of the crime. The angle and distribution of the bloodstains can provide valuable clues about the sequence of events and the nature of the attack. Similarly, the presence of trace evidence, such as fibers, hairs, or DNA, can link a suspect to the crime scene or the victim. These microscopic clues, often invisible to the naked eye, can be crucial in establishing a connection between the suspect and the crime. Forensic experts also analyze ballistic evidence, such as shell casings and bullets, to determine the type of firearm used in the crime and to potentially match it to a specific weapon. In the Hernandez case, the shell casings found at the scene were matched to a firearm that Hernandez had been seen with, providing a critical link between him and the murder.

The analysis of DNA evidence is another critical aspect of forensic science. DNA can be recovered from a variety of sources, including blood, saliva, and hair. The DNA profile of a suspect can be compared to DNA recovered from the crime scene to determine if there is a match. In the Hernandez case, DNA evidence played a significant role in linking him to the crime.
